> | Hello,
> | 
> | I have a comma separated file that contains about 11 columns 
> | and twenty odd
> | rows.  Now I would like to be able to put this into an array 
> | so that I can
> | reference and call cells of this array and display them onto 
> | a webpage.  I
> | can easily put my file into a single dimension array, like this:
> | 
> | <cffile action="READ"
> |         file="G:\file.txt"
> |         variable="List">
> |         
> | <!--- Creates returnchar which is used as delimiter in 
> | ListToArray function.
> | --->       
> | <cfset returnchar = "#chr(13)##chr(10)#">
> | 
> | <!--- Turns list from cffile tag into an array. --->
> | <!--- <cfset MyArray = #ListToArray(List,returnchar)#>
> | 
> | Which is fine, but I am after a multi-dimensional array so 
> | that I can go
> | <cfoutput>#MyArray[2][4]#</cfoutput> and display the info in 
> | that cell.
> | 
> | Does anyone know how I can do this?
